In Newton County, east of Atlanta, a deputy was shot while on the training range.  Stories aren't completely settle as to what happened.  Best guess from the different news sources is he was shot by another deputy and was hit in the leg or knee.

ACTUALLY, according to the AJC, it was another deputy's gun that shot him.  Hmmm.  Wonder who was holding that gun when it just up and fired?

From the AJC this evening:

Quote
A Newton County sheriff’s deputy was shot accidentally Friday afternoon by another deputy’s gun, police said.

The deputy, whose name was not released, was taken to Atlanta Medical Center with non-life threatening injuries, according to Capt. Keith Crumb with the Newton County Sheriff’s Office.


And yet again the basic rules.  Somebody violated them.   And since the gun can't read, I'm betting it wasn't at fault.
